![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
数字图像处理
yunken28
这个作者很懒,什么都没留下…
展开
-
opencv isContinuous()函数
cv::Mat::isContinuous()函数,返回bool值,判断存储是否连续。 这里连续的 意思是行与行之间的储存是否衔接。也就是说1*1和1*N的数据肯定是连续的,而m*n的数据就是需要判断连续性的。如果数据存储是连续的,可以将图像看出一个一维数组。否则只能用二维数据方式进行访问。 一般用Mat::creat()创建的矩阵都是连续的,但是也不绝对,依然需要判断才可以进行连续性操作。而...原创 2019-07-17 09:46:02 · 2771 阅读 · 0 评论 -
opencv编译与配置
1、下载源码包括opencv部分和contrib部分; 2、安装cmake 3、打开cmake选择源码路径和build生成路径,configure一次 4、OPENCV_EXT_MODULE_PATH选项中加入contrib module路径 5、如果不需要编译java和pytthon接口,就将其取消。如果需要编译静态库将BUILD_SHARED_LIBS选项的勾勾取消。否则默认是编译动...原创 2019-07-17 16:42:35 · 641 阅读 · 0 评论